1. Dubrovnik to the Elaphiti Islands

The journey from Dubrovnik to the Elaphiti Islands is a must-do for anyone seeking luxury on the water. This route, which includes the islands of Kolocep, Lopud, and Sipan, showcases secluded beaches, lush pine forests, and charming fishing villages. Each island has its own unique appeal, with Lopud boasting the beautiful Sunj beach, ideal for sunbathing and swimming. 2. Split to Hvar and Vis

Sailing from Split to the enchanting islands of Hvar and Vis is a classic Croatian yacht route. Hvar, known for its vibrant nightlife, lavender fields, and vineyards, offers a perfect blend of relaxation and excitement. The historical town of Hvar features a stunning 16th-century fortress and charming old town streets. Vis, on the other hand, is renowned for its stunning natural beauty and rich maritime history. The Blue Cave on nearby Bisevo is a breathtaking sight that shouldn’t be missed.

3. Zadar to Kornati National Park

The route between Zadar and the stunning Kornati National Park is an adventure for nature lovers. Kornati, a collection of over 80 islands, is known for its rugged landscapes, hidden bays, and crystal-clear waters. This area is perfect for swimming, snorkeling, and exploring the tranquil shores. 4. Pula to Rovinj and Porec

Embarking on a yacht trip from Pula to Rovinj and Porec offers a mix of cultural and natural beauty. Pula is famous for its well-preserved Roman amphitheater, while Rovinj is a picturesque coastal town with narrow cobblestone streets and colorful buildings. Porec, known for its UNESCO World Heritage sites, features stunning mosaics and rich Venetian architecture. Each stop along this route showcases the region's charm and elegance.

5. Rijeka to Cres and Krk

The northern coast of Croatia is home to beautiful islands like Cres and Krk, both accessible via a yacht from Rijeka. Cres is known for its unspoiled nature and tranquil atmosphere, while Krk is the largest island in the Adriatic and offers a mix of sandy beaches and vibrant nightlife. The route between these islands provides breathtaking views of the mountains and the sea, offering a serene escape for those looking for a luxurious getaway.

6. Sibenik to Murter and Trogir

The route from Sibenik to Murter and Trogir is another exceptional yacht adventure. Sibenik is famous for its stunning Cathedral of St. James, while Murter, a small island with beautiful beaches, is perfect for swimming and relaxation. Trogir is known for its rich history and well-preserved medieval architecture, making it an ideal stop to soak up history and indulge in delicious local cuisine.
